A senior living facility in Oxford is seeking a Certified Nurse Aide (CNA) to provide compassionate care to residents. The role involves promoting dignity, independence, and participating in activities that enhance the residents' quality of life. Applicants must have a current CNA license. This position offers a supportive atmosphere with a focus on meaningful relationships and teamwork.
